Driver 'Irish' Joe Hanney captured the St. Paddy's Day Pace on Saturday with 60-1 longshot Real Mystical from post eight at Freehold Raceway.

The race featured eight drivers of Irish descent and was sponsored by Peter and Mary Grandich of Freehold, New Jersey.

Twelve-year-old pacer Real Mystical, owned and trained by John Urbanski, overcame a 12-1/2 length deficit at the quarter-mile mark to score a half-length victory at the wire over Tulfra, driven by John Sheehan.

'Irish Joe' was reunited with two of his former countrymen, Anthony Haughan and Jonathan Dunne, along with Corey Callahan, George Brennan, John McDermott, John Sheehan and Jack Baggitt.
